94.38 percent of the population in 08223 drive to work alone. 0.05 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 68.89 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 10.19 percent of the residents in 08223 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.75 members with about 2.17 cars available per household.
An estimate of 97.58 percent of the residents in 08223 has some form of health insurance. 37.10 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 85.43 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 08223 would have to travel an average of 4.80 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Shore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 08223, Marmora, New Jersey.

As of , an estimate of 4,207 residents live in 08223 with a median age of 49.3 years. 20.82 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 28.48 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 42.28 percent of the residents in 08223 is currently married, and 13.55 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 08223 is $9,365.83.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 08223 is approximately $1,408. The median household spends about 15.03 percent of their income on housing.

For individuals with Asthma, access to healthcare is crucial for managing their condition.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ition characterized by inflammation and narrowing of the airways, leading to symptoms such as wheezing, coughing, chest tightness, and shortness of breath. It requires ongoing medical management to prevent exacerbations and maintain optimal lung function.
